Nisha operates at the intersection of capital, markets, and company building. She leads finance, investment strategy, and capital pathways at IAP Capital Ventures, shaping how companies are positioned, funded, and scaled across regions.
A CFA by training and former banker, she brings strong financial discipline into venture building, structuring investment pathways, capital deployment strategies, and long-term value creation models across the platform. Her work focuses on aligning capital with execution, ensuring that growth is both scalable and economically grounded.
Her experience extends beyond finance into global brand and market execution. She has led strategic marketing initiatives for companies including Netflix, Porsche, Chanel, and Unilever. As Regional Media Director at Havas Singapore, she managed over USD 70 million in media investments, translating capital into measurable market impact across multiple geographies.
Nisha is also a venture builder. She is the co-founder of Webbles.ai and Trexaa, where she plays a central role in shaping product positioning, capital strategy, and growth architecture across both platforms. She previously co-founded Skill Space in New Zealand and continues to advise companies on finance, branding, and digital strategy, bridging financial architecture with real-world execution.
Her interests extend into digital healthcare, where she brings a cross-disciplinary perspective combining finance, technology, and system design. As a doctoral scholar at Auckland University of Technology, her research deepens her focus on healthcare transformation, digital ecosystems, and scalable service innovation.
At IAP, she leads the full capital lifecycle from structuring and investment strategy to positioning companies for scale, partnerships, and institutional engagement across Asia Pacific and MENA.
